5.3
Command Communication
The BL-700 includes commands to directly operate the BL-700 (direct control
commands) and the commands used to change or confirm the BL700’s settings
(parameter setting commands).
5.3.1 Setup of Direct Control Commands
Communication procedure
1. Send a direct control command from the PC to the BL-700.
2. After receiving the command, the BL-700 sends back an OK response and
executes the required operation.
When the read operation control command or test mode control command is
sent to the BL-700, the BL-700 sends back no response.
3. When an incorrect command is sent to the BL-700, the BL-700 sends back no
response.
Communication format
When the command format is [Command][CR], the response format is
[Response][CR]. When the command format is [STX][Command][ETX], the
response format is [STX][Response][ETX].

Note: For command communication, set the time duration between transmission of
each character (byte) to up to 30 seconds. If this duration exceeds 30 seconds, the
BL-700 cancels the received characters.
